------- Additional Comments From rc040203 at freenet.de  2006-09-07 07:50 EST -------
(In reply to comment #1)
> Notes to reviewer(s):
> 
> * The requirement  'Test::Builder' => '0.62'  is wrong.
>   I believe the author wanted the version to be 0.32
>   (the module version included in perl 5.8.8).
I am inclined to agree, but I'd patch Makefile.PL and
BR: perl(Test::Builder) >= 0.32, to make this discrepancy apparent.

Anyway, decision left to you ...

APPROVED
